Psychotraumatic disability from car accident, not earlier workplace injury

Worker chose to forgo entitlement to benefits from car accident for successful civil settlement; Ongoing psychological disability not compensable

An Ontario worker’s psychotraumatic disability was caused by ongoing pain resulting from a non-compensable motor vehicle accident, not back pain stemming from an earlier workplace accident, the Ontario Workplace Insurance and Appeals Tribunal has ruled.
